Nouveau

Gentoo Linux Wiki sitesinden
Git ve: kullan, ara

Konu başlıkları

[düzenle] Tanıtım

Nouveau, nVidia ekran kartları için tersine mühendislik kullanılarak oluşturulmuş özgür bir sürücüdür.

[düzenle] Özellikler

Nouveau, 2D hızlandırma ve çift monitör desteğine sahiptir. Ayrıca bazı modellerde 3D hızlandırma için geliştirmeler devam etmektedir (ancak şu an 3D hızlandırma kullanımı Nouveau geliştiricileri tarafından desteklenmemektedir). Detaylar için Nouveau Matrix özelliği sayfasına bakınız.

[düzenle] Kurulum

Sürücüyü kullanmak için güncel bir çekirdek sürümü, drm ve xf86-video-nouveau paketi gerekmekte. Paket ihtiyaçlarınızı x11 deposunda (live ebuild halinde) veya sunrise deposunda (sürüm ebuildleri halinde) bulabilirsiniz.

[düzenle] Çekirdek

menuconfig sırasında, dahili DRM özelliğini kapatın. Şablon:Çekİrdek


[düzenle] Layman ile x11 deposu

Uyarı: x11 deposu düzgün bağımlılık ayarlaması yapılmamış live (canlı) ebuild'leri kullandığından çalışma garantisi bulunmamaktadır.

x11 deposunu eklemek için:

layman -a x11

Ardından şu satırı /etc/portage/package.unmask dosyasına ekleyerek libdrm ebuildinin maskesini kaldırmalısınız:

Dosya: /etc/portage/package.unmask
=x11-libs/libdrm-9999

make.conf dosyası içindeki VIDEO_CARDS değişkenine "nouveau" atamanız gerekmektedir:

Dosya: /etc/make.conf
VIDEO_CARDS="nouveau"

Artık drm ve nouveau paketlerini derleyebilirsiniz:

emerge -av =x11-libs/libdrm-9999 \ =x11-base/nouveau-drm-99999999 \ =x11-drivers/xf86-video-nouveau-9999

[düzenle] Layman ile sunrise deposu

Uyarı: sunrise deposundaki ara sürüm ebildleri Nouveau geliştiricileri tarafından desteklenmemektedir. Eğer deliştiricilere problemleri bildirmek isterseniz git kullanarak son kodları alabileceğiniz x11 deposuna geçiş yapmanız gerekir.

sunrise deposunu eklemek için:

layman -a sunrise

Kararsız (~arch) bir sisteme sahipseniz kurulumu yapabilirsiniz:

emerge -av xf86-video-nouveau

Kararlı sistem kullanıcıları, önce aşağıdaki satırları /etc/portage/package.keywords dosyasına eklemelidirler:

Dosya: /etc/portage/package.keywords
x11-drivers/xf86-video-nouveau
x11-libs/libdrm
x11-libs/libdrm_nouveau
x11-base/nouveau-drm

[düzenle] X.org ayarları

Dosya: xorg.conf
Section "Device"
    Identifier  "nVidia card"
    Driver      "nouveau"
EndSection

[düzenle] Mesa (gallium3d desteği için)

Uyarı: Git kullanan Mesa ebuildi Nouveau geliştiricileri tarafından şimdilik desteklenmemektedir ve kullanımı önerilmez.

make.conf dosyasına "gallium" USE bayrağı ekleyin:

Dosya: /etc/make.conf
USE="$USE gallium"

Mesa ebuildinin maskesini kaldırmak için:

Dosya: /etc/portage/package.unmask
 
=media-libs/mesa-9999

Git'den Mesa'yı kurmak için:

emerge -av =mesa-9999

[düzenle] Bağlantılar

[düzenle] Yazarlar

  • Çeviren: Seqizz - 21 Ağustos 2009


Yazarlar bu döküman üzerinde çalışan ve içeriğinde belirgin değişiklik yapan kişilerdir. Eğer bu dökümanı siz düzenlediyseniz ve kendinizi yazarlar listesine eklemek istiyorsanız lütfen "Yazarlar Kim" bölümünü okuyun.

Diğer diller